Thames Water has began to investigate the quantity of water utilized by information facilities within the space it serves round London, as elements of the UK are hit by drought.
The water firm, which serves elements of London and the Thames Valley, mentioned it has began a “focused train” to know how a lot water is utilized by information centres, of which there are a rising quantity in London and alongside the hall. from the M4 motorway. the place many expertise firms are situated.
Thames Water Strategic Improvement Supervisor John Hernon mentioned his firm desires to work with new information middle operators to cut back their total water use and guarantee there’s sufficient water for everybody.
“We’re already working carefully with consultants planning new information facilities within the Slough space. Our steering has already resulted in a big discount within the quantity of water requested by these new facilities attributable to steering on further procedures for storage and cooling,” he mentioned. in a sentence.
Not all cooling programs in information facilities depend on water, and Thames Water says that even the place that is the case, information facilities needn’t use the potable water that comes from their provide pipes.
“We need to see how uncooked water (non-potable water) can be utilized and reused,” Hernon mentioned. “That is why we need to have interaction with these firms as early as potential so we are able to affect necessary processes that require water early on. We’ll even be working with retailers and builders on this.”
Thames Water has confronted criticism for losing water attributable to leaks from ageing pipes, with its community dropping nearly 1 / 4 of the water it provides, which by some estimates is greater than 600 million liters per day.
Information middle operators are already turning into extra conscious of the potential environmental impression of their services, and steps have been taken to deal with a few of these points.
Final month, a bunch of information middle firms and business associations submitted to the European Fee their proposals to reduce water use. The Local weather Impartial Information Facilities Pact proposes a restrict of 0.4 liters of water per kilowatt-hour of computing energy (0.4 l/kWh) deployed, and states that services that adjust to this may be among the many best worldwide in its use of water.
Nonetheless, operators signing the pact have till 2040 to attain compliance, however could also be pressured to turn out to be extra water environment friendly a lot sooner.
Information middle operators have additionally come underneath hearth lately because of the quantity of vitality consumed by the rising variety of services in and round London, with a report within the monetary occasions claiming that there was not sufficient energy accessible for brand new housing tasks in West London due to this. Nonetheless, the info middle business disputed this. ®
